Product description

This 2014 Limited Edition Reissue LP is housed in a gatefold.

Queens of the Stone Age's sophomore album, Rated R, is a groundbreaking masterpiece that catapulted the band to mainstream success upon its release on 6 June 2000. As the band's first album on a major label, Interscope Records, Rated R marked a significant milestone in their career, introducing their unique blend of stoner rock and alternative rock to a wider audience.

This 12-track album is a testament to the band's innovative approach to music, featuring an eclectic mix of instrumentation, including the vibraphone, which adds a distinctive texture to their heavy desert-rock sound. With tracks like 'Feel Good Hit Of The Summer', 'The Lost Art Of Keeping A Secret', and 'Monsters In The Parasol', Rated R showcases the band's ability to craft infectious, high-energy songs that are both catchy and sonically experimental.

Rated R has been widely acclaimed by critics and fans alike, earning its place as one of Rolling Stone's top 100 albums of the decade. The album's success can be attributed to the band's newfound chemistry, with bassist Nick Oliveri and vocalist Mark Lanegan joining forces with singer-songwriter Josh Homme to create a truly unforgettable sound.

With its release, Rated R exposed Queens of the Stone Age to a broader audience, and the album's impact has been lasting. The band's subsequent albums, including Songs for the Deaf and Lullabies to Paralyze, have further solidified their reputation as one of the most innovative and exciting rock bands of their generation. Rated R remains a seminal work in Queens of the Stone Age's discography, a must-listen for fans of stoner rock and alternative rock.

About Queens of the Stone Age

Queens of the Stone Age, often abbreviated as QOTSA, is an American rock band that has left an indelible mark on the stoner rock and alternative rock genres. Formed in Seattle in 1996 by vocalist and guitarist Josh Homme, the band has since become synonymous with a unique blend of heavy riffs, catchy melodies, and a desert-infused aesthetic.
